Wondering if anyone knows how to "ping and traceroute results" whatever the fuck that means. It's telling me on the TPG site to do that but it doesn't say anything about HOW to do it.
Gizmo
Post #2

click start > run
type cmd
click OK
type ping tpg.com.au
(that's ping<space>tpg.com.au)
hit enter
Same for tracert tpg.com.au
(and again tracert<space>tpg.com.au)
